Condition Report:
Case: The case is in overall very good condition with light signs of use throughout and previous light polish. Inside case back stamped '6239'. The later added bracelet is in good condition with light surface scuffing throughout. The bracelet is stamped '78350', end links stamped '557 B', and clasp stamped 'X 1'.

Dial: The dial is in overall good condition with signs of light spotting and age. Some minor losses to the outer dial from 12-1 o'clock. The plots have been relumed. Service hands and crown.

Movement: The movement is running at time of cataloging, however it was not tested for the accuracy of time or duration of the power reserve and may need service at the buyer's discretion. Please note that Sotheby's does not guarantee the future working of the movement.

Catalogue Note:
Introduced in 1965, the reference 6240 was the first Daytona to incorporate screw-down pushers and thus became the first waterproof Cosmograph model to be produced by Rolex. Manufactured solely in stainless steel, the chronograph also features an acrylic tachometer bezel calibrated to 200. There were a few different dial variations found on the reference 6240. Early examples such as the present watch are distinguished by the lack of ‘Oyster’ written on the dial, not yet referring to the screw down pushers. Instead, this example features a dial version better known on the reference 6239 with the ‘small’ Daytona designation. This shows that Rolex was still using the non-Oyster 6239 dials for some of the new reference 6240 watches. The next dial type was similar but with the model name ‘Daytona’ now in larger text. It was only for the later examples of reference 6240 did Rolex fit a dial with the ‘Oyster’ designation. In production until 1969, it is thought that no more than approximately 1,700 pieces were made.
